Deadline: 5 January 2016
Carnegie Council for Ethics in International Affairs is organizing third International Student Photo Contest on the topic Climate Change.
Carnegie Council’s Global Ethics Network provides a platform for educational institutions around the world to create and share interactive multimedia resources that explore the ethical dimensions of international affairs.
Award information
- 1st prize: $200 Amazon Gift Certificate
- 2nd prize (two): $100 Amazon Gift Certificate
- Winning photos may be posted on other Carnegie Council websites.
Eligibility Criteria
- All students of every nationality are eligible.
- Non-students will be disqualified.
- The minimum age is 13.
- Entries are limited to 3 photos per person.
- All participants must be able to submit a high-resolution version of their photographs upon request (at least 300 dpi at 3,000 pixels on the longest side).
